Technical Specifications
Fuel Petrol Petrol
Engine Displacement 400.00 cc 373.00 cc
Engine Single Cylinder , OHC , 4 Stroke , 4 valve , 4 Euro 1-cylinder, 4-stroke engine
Engine Starting Electric Electric starter
Engine Lubrication -- Forced oil lubrication with 2 oil pumps
Clutch -- PASC™ antihopping clutch, mechanically operated
Ignition Engine Control Unit ( E.C.U) --
Cooling System Oil Cooled Liquid cooled
Maximum Power 29 Ps @ 7200 rpm 42.9 PS
Maximum Torque 33 Nm @ 5600 rpm --
Seating Capacity -- 2
Transmission 5 Speed 6-speed
Gear Shift Pattern -- 1-N-2-3-4-5-6
Drivetrain -- Chain: X-Ring 5/8 x 1/4"
Top Speed 145 kmph --
Display -- Digital
Frame -- Chrome-moly tubular space frame, powder-coated
Headlamp -- LED
Taillamp -- LED
